75th Anniversary of WWII Tribute Set

75 years ago, bells rang out around the world to announce that peace had finally come — the Second World War had come to an end. This two-coin set brings together a pair of U.S. Half Dollars.

  • The first is a 90% silver, Brilliant Uncirculated (BU) 1943 Walking Liberty Half Dollar struck during the war. It features a patriotic design of Liberty striding forward draped in an American flag, while the reverse displays a stoic eagle. Designed by Adolph A. Weinman, Walking Liberty Half Dollars are a staple of American history and are even more popular today than when they circulated during the first half of the 20th Century.
  • The second coin is the 1993 World War II Commemorative Clad Half Dollar, struck with dual dates of 1991 and 1995 to mark the 50th anniversary of the war. The coin’s obverse depicts the faces of a solider, sailor, and airman looking upwards while a B-17 bomber flies overhead with a “V” for victory in the background. The reverse depicts a battle scene from the Pacific Islands. This coin comes in Proof condition, with frosty devices and mirrored fields.

Along with these two coins you’ll also receive an authentic 1944 Allied Military Currency (AMC) note, issued to soldiers fighting overseas during the war! Celebrate the 75th anniversary of the end of World War II with this terrific set.
